io.fabric8.knative.eventing.contrib.kafka.v1beta1.KafkaChannelStatusFluent Maven / Gradle / Ivy
package io.fabric8.knative.eventing.contrib.kafka.v1beta1;
import io.fabric8.kubernetes.api.builder.VisitableBuilder;
import io.fabric8.kubernetes.api.builder.Nested;
import java.util.ArrayList;
import java.lang.String;
import java.util.LinkedHashMap;
import java.util.function.Predicate;
import io.fabric8.knative.internal.pkg.apis.duck.v1.KReference;
import java.lang.Deprecated;
import io.fabric8.knative.internal.eventing.pkg.apis.duck.v1.SubscriberStatusBuilder;
import java.util.Iterator;
import java.util.List;
import io.fabric8.knative.internal.eventing.pkg.apis.duck.v1.SubscriberStatus;
import java.lang.Boolean;
import io.fabric8.knative.internal.pkg.apis.Condition;
import io.fabric8.kubernetes.api.builder.Fluent;
import io.fabric8.knative.internal.eventing.pkg.apis.duck.v1.SubscriberStatusFluent;
import io.fabric8.knative.internal.pkg.apis.ConditionFluent;
import io.fabric8.knative.internal.pkg.apis.duck.v1.AddressableFluent;
import java.lang.Integer;
import io.fabric8.knative.internal.pkg.apis.duck.v1.KReferenceFluent;
import io.fabric8.knative.internal.pkg.apis.ConditionBuilder;
import java.lang.Long;
import io.fabric8.knative.internal.pkg.apis.duck.v1.Addressable;
import java.util.Collection;
import java.util.Map;
/**
* Generated
*/
public interface KafkaChannelStatusFluent> extends Fluent{
/**
* This method has been deprecated, please use method buildAddress instead.
* @return The buildable object.
*/
@Deprecated
public Addressable getAddress();
public Addressable buildAddress();
public A withAddress(Addressable address);
public Boolean hasAddress();
public A withNewAddress(String url);
public KafkaChannelStatusFluent.AddressNested withNewAddress();
public KafkaChannelStatusFluent.AddressNested withNewAddressLike(Addressable item);
public KafkaChannelStatusFluent.AddressNested editAddress();
public KafkaChannelStatusFluent.AddressNested editOrNewAddress();
public KafkaChannelStatusFluent.AddressNested editOrNewAddressLike(Addressable item);
public A addToAnnotations(String key,String value);
public A addToAnnotations(Map map);
public A removeFromAnnotations(String key);
public A removeFromAnnotations(Map map);
public Map getAnnotations();
public A withAnnotations(Map annotations);
public Boolean hasAnnotations();
public A addToConditions(Integer index,Condition item);
public A setToConditions(Integer index,Condition item);
public A addToConditions(io.fabric8.knative.internal.pkg.apis.Condition... items);
public A addAllToConditions(Collection items);
public A removeFromConditions(io.fabric8.knative.internal.pkg.apis.Condition... items);
public A removeAllFromConditions(Collection items);
public A removeMatchingFromConditions(Predicate predicate);
/**
* This method has been deprecated, please use method buildConditions instead.
* @return The buildable object.
*/
@Deprecated
public List getConditions();
public List buildConditions();
public Condition buildCondition(Integer index);
public Condition buildFirstCondition();
public Condition buildLastCondition();
public Condition buildMatchingCondition(Predicate predicate);
public Boolean hasMatchingCondition(Predicate predicate);
public A withConditions(List conditions);
public A withConditions(io.fabric8.knative.internal.pkg.apis.Condition... conditions);
public Boolean hasConditions();
public KafkaChannelStatusFluent.ConditionsNested addNewCondition();
public KafkaChannelStatusFluent.ConditionsNested addNewConditionLike(Condition item);
public KafkaChannelStatusFluent.ConditionsNested setNewConditionLike(Integer index,Condition item);
public KafkaChannelStatusFluent.ConditionsNested editCondition(Integer index);
public KafkaChannelStatusFluent.ConditionsNested editFirstCondition();
public KafkaChannelStatusFluent.ConditionsNested editLastCondition();
public KafkaChannelStatusFluent.ConditionsNested editMatchingCondition(Predicate predicate);
/**
* This method has been deprecated, please use method buildDeadLetterChannel instead.
* @return The buildable object.
*/
@Deprecated
public KReference getDeadLetterChannel();
public KReference buildDeadLetterChannel();
public A withDeadLetterChannel(KReference deadLetterChannel);
public Boolean hasDeadLetterChannel();
public A withNewDeadLetterChannel(String apiVersion,String group,String kind,String name,String namespace);
public KafkaChannelStatusFluent.DeadLetterChannelNested withNewDeadLetterChannel();
public KafkaChannelStatusFluent.DeadLetterChannelNested withNewDeadLetterChannelLike(KReference item);
public KafkaChannelStatusFluent.DeadLetterChannelNested editDeadLetterChannel();
public KafkaChannelStatusFluent.DeadLetterChannelNested editOrNewDeadLetterChannel();
public KafkaChannelStatusFluent.DeadLetterChannelNested editOrNewDeadLetterChannelLike(KReference item);
public String getDeadLetterSinkUri();
public A withDeadLetterSinkUri(String deadLetterSinkUri);
public Boolean hasDeadLetterSinkUri();
public Long getObservedGeneration();
public A withObservedGeneration(Long observedGeneration);
public Boolean hasObservedGeneration();
public A addToSubscribers(Integer index,SubscriberStatus item);
public A setToSubscribers(Integer index,SubscriberStatus item);
public A addToSubscribers(io.fabric8.knative.internal.eventing.pkg.apis.duck.v1.SubscriberStatus... items);
public A addAllToSubscribers(Collection items);
public A removeFromSubscribers(io.fabric8.knative.internal.eventing.pkg.apis.duck.v1.SubscriberStatus... items);
public A removeAllFromSubscribers(Collection items);
public A removeMatchingFromSubscribers(Predicate predicate);
/**
* This method has been deprecated, please use method buildSubscribers instead.
* @return The buildable object.
*/
@Deprecated
public List getSubscribers();
public List buildSubscribers();
public SubscriberStatus buildSubscriber(Integer index);
public SubscriberStatus buildFirstSubscriber();
public SubscriberStatus buildLastSubscriber();
public SubscriberStatus buildMatchingSubscriber(Predicate predicate);
public Boolean hasMatchingSubscriber(Predicate predicate);
public A withSubscribers(List subscribers);
public A withSubscribers(io.fabric8.knative.internal.eventing.pkg.apis.duck.v1.SubscriberStatus... subscribers);
public Boolean hasSubscribers();
public A addNewSubscriber(String message,Long observedGeneration,String ready,String uid);
public KafkaChannelStatusFluent.SubscribersNested addNewSubscriber();
public KafkaChannelStatusFluent.SubscribersNested addNewSubscriberLike(SubscriberStatus item);
public KafkaChannelStatusFluent.SubscribersNested setNewSubscriberLike(Integer index,SubscriberStatus item);
public KafkaChannelStatusFluent.SubscribersNested editSubscriber(Integer index);
public KafkaChannelStatusFluent.SubscribersNested editFirstSubscriber();
public KafkaChannelStatusFluent.SubscribersNested editLastSubscriber();
public KafkaChannelStatusFluent.SubscribersNested editMatchingSubscriber(Predicate predicate);
public interface AddressNested extends Nested,AddressableFluent>{
public N and();
public N endAddress();
}
public interface ConditionsNested extends Nested,ConditionFluent>{
public N and();
public N endCondition();
}
public interface DeadLetterChannelNested extends Nested,KReferenceFluent>{
public N and();
public N endDeadLetterChannel();
}
public interface SubscribersNested extends Nested,SubscriberStatusFluent>{
public N and();
public N endSubscriber();
}
} © 2015 - 2025 Weber Informatics LLC | Privacy Policy